What Career Conversation Guide contains
- A strategic framework structured around 6 critical dimensions of the professional experience, covering energy, identity, aspiration, development, organizational navigation and retention risk.
- Sets of executive questions designed to reduce ambiguity and increase individual accountability.
- An operational scoring system that enables rapid assessment of alignment and early identification of disengagement risks.
- A clear strategic decision mechanism that turns dialogue into an outcome: acceleration, stabilization, correction or recalibration.
